The school's ICSEA (Index of Community Socio-Educational Advantage) is 1140, well above the national average of 1,000.
In 2025 NAPLAN testing at Blue Mountains Grammar School, Year 3 students averaged 452 across the tested NAPLAN domains, well above the national average of 407 for that year level, and Year 5 students averaged 527, above the national average of 490 for that year level, and Year 7 students averaged 590, well above the national average of 540 for that year level, and Year 9 students averaged 614, well above the national average of 569 for that year level. Relative to national year-level averages, the school's strongest domain is Reading. National averages are specific to each year level, because NAPLAN scores are scaled so older year levels score higher, a school-wide average can't be compared with a single national figure.

Blue Mountains Grammar School has approximate annual tuition fees of $17,603. Actual fees may vary by year level, and additional costs for uniforms, camps, and extracurricular activities typically apply. The school's value score is 47/100, which measures academic outcomes relative to the cost of attendance.
Blue Mountains Grammar School has a student-to-teacher ratio of 10.2:1. This is below the national average of approximately 14:1, meaning students generally receive more individual attention. Support staff make up 34% of the workforce, providing additional learning assistance and pastoral care. The student attendance rate is 92%, which is strong.
The Year 12 completion rate is 54%.

With an ICSEA of 1140 (93th percentile), the school community's socio-educational advantage is above average, families tend to have higher education and income levels. ICSEA measures the educational advantage of a school's community, not the school's quality, a lower ICSEA school with strong academic scores may indicate particularly effective teaching.
